    Now i'm using vista on my thinkpad T400 and driver is working properly. But now i want to use Window 7 on my T400 so that how can i get driver for it? ( lenovo.com support driver for vista and XP only)

    Most of the hardware should be detected automatically. For anything that doesn't get detected, you can try a Vista driver.
